Quick Verdict

The ReSound Nexia 5 ITC is a rechargeable, custom-fit in-the-canal hearing aid built on the Nexia platform, offering 12 adaptive sound channels and a fitting range of 20–110 dB HL — suitable for mild through severe hearing loss. It appeals most to users who want a discreet, battery-free daily experience without a device sitting behind the ear. The principal caveat is its limited wireless connectivity compared to ReSound's RIC and BTE counterparts in the Nexia family.

Design, Fit & Comfort

The Nexia 5 ITC is built as a fully bespoke shell — there is no off-the-shelf variant. When you visit a HearClear clinic, the audiologist takes a precise silicone impression of your ear canal and concha, which is sent to ReSound's manufacturing facility. The returned instrument is contoured exactly to your ear's geometry, which has two important consequences: it typically sits more securely than a universal-fit device, and it achieves the near-invisible profile that ITC wearers are seeking.

The faceplate — the portion visible at the entrance of the canal — is small and available in skin-tone finishes that blend with the outer ear. Because the microphone and all electronics are housed within the canal, there are no wires, external receivers or behind-the-ear housings. For users who have historically avoided hearing aids due to social self-consciousness, this form factor addresses that concern more directly than any RIC or BTE can.

Comfort over full-day wear depends heavily on impression quality and shell fabrication. A well-made ITC shell distributes pressure evenly across the canal walls and does not cause the soreness or occlusion sensation associated with poorly fitting custom products. HearClear's in-clinic audiologists handle both the impression and any subsequent shell modifications, which is particularly valuable during the first few weeks of adaptation. The rechargeable cell inside the shell means there is no battery door to open and close — a genuine ergonomic benefit for users with reduced finger dexterity or arthritis.

Sound Performance & Technology Platform

The Nexia 5 ITC runs on ReSound's Nexia signal-processing platform — the same foundational architecture found in the Nexia RIC and BTE devices, though software features are configured for the ITC's acoustic constraints. At the centre of this platform is an environment classification engine that continuously monitors the incoming sound scene and selects an appropriate processing strategy, whether that is a quiet office, a crowded restaurant, outdoor wind, or one-to-one conversation.

Twelve adaptive sound channels provide the processing resolution to manage this across a wide fitting range of 20–110 dB HL. In practice, this means the audiologist has meaningful flexibility when programming the gain prescription — the 12 channels allow fine-grained amplification shaping rather than broad-band adjustments that can make soft sounds uncomfortably loud or fail to lift speech above the noise floor.

Because the ITC microphone sits at the entrance to the ear canal, it benefits from the natural pinna effect to a greater degree than behind-the-ear instruments. This can improve frontal sound localisation and preserve some of the ear's own directional cues. The trade-off is that ITC microphone placement is more vulnerable to wind noise and, at higher gain levels, feedback — though the Nexia platform's feedback management system actively suppresses this.

Tinnitus sound therapy can be programmed into the device by the audiologist using the Nexia fitting software, offering relief signals for users who experience ringing or buzzing alongside their hearing loss. This is a clinically relevant feature given how frequently tinnitus and hearing loss co-occur in the Indian adult population.

Connectivity, Streaming & App

It is important to be straightforward here: the ReSound Nexia 5 ITC does not support direct Bluetooth audio streaming or smartphone app control. This is a physical constraint of the ITC form factor rather than a platform limitation — the shell is simply too small to accommodate the antenna and processor overhead that full Bluetooth connectivity demands. Users who wish to stream calls, music or TV audio directly from their devices should look at the Nexia RIC or MicroRIE models in the same family, several of which are listed in the comparison section below.

What the Nexia 5 ITC does offer is the Nexia platform's automatic scene adaptation, which effectively reduces the need for manual programme changes. The device transitions between environments without the user needing to tap a button or open an app. For many wearers — particularly those who find smartphone pairing processes cumbersome — this hands-off operation is genuinely preferable to constant app interaction.

There is no telecoil integrated into the Nexia 5 ITC due to shell size constraints, meaning loop system access in theatres, places of worship or public counters fitted with hearing loops is not available. Hands-free calling, which requires microphone access from the hearing aid itself, is also absent. If public-loop access or direct phone audio is important to your daily routine, this needs to be weighed carefully against the discretion advantage. Battery & Charging

One of the more notable engineering achievements in the Nexia 5 ITC is the inclusion of a rechargeable lithium-ion cell within a custom ITC shell. Until relatively recently, rechargeable technology was confined to larger behind-the-ear and RIC instruments; fitting a viable battery and charging contacts into a canal-sized shell has required significant miniaturisation. The result is a device that delivers approximately 20–24 hours of use per full charge under typical listening conditions — sufficient for a full waking day for most Indian users.

Charging is handled via a custom charger that ships with the instrument. The charger design for ITC products tends to use a magnetic or contact-based seating system — the hearing aid is placed into its dedicated cradle and charges passively, with an indicator light confirming the charge cycle. A full charge from depleted takes approximately 3–4 hours. There is no provision for a portable charging case of the kind common with RIC rechargeable products, so users who travel extensively or have long days away from a power source should plan accordingly by ensuring the device begins each day fully charged.

The elimination of disposable batteries is a meaningful practical benefit in the Indian context. Size 10 and size 312 cells — the batteries common in ITC and CIC aids — are not always readily available outside major cities, and their cost adds up over time. With a rechargeable ITC, that variable is removed entirely. The built-in battery is not user-replaceable; over the multi-year life of the instrument, battery performance may gradually diminish, at which point the service team at any of HearClear's 40+ clinics can advise on options.

Who Should Buy It (and Who Shouldn't)

Buy it if: You have mild to severe hearing loss and want the most discreet hearing aid possible without compromising on signal-processing quality. The Nexia 5 ITC is particularly well-suited to users who have an established lifestyle where cosmetic discretion is a consistent priority — whether in professional settings, social occasions, or simply personal preference. If you have previously used disposable-battery ITC aids and found the battery management inconvenient, the rechargeable system here solves that problem directly.

It also suits users who do not depend on Bluetooth audio streaming for their primary communication needs — those who rely mainly on in-person conversation, television at normal distance, or telephone on speakerphone. The automatic Nexia environment classification means day-to-day use requires minimal manual adjustment, which appeals to users who find technology management burdensome.

Think carefully if: Direct smartphone streaming, hands-free phone calls, or loop system access are important to your daily communication. In those scenarios, the Nexia RIC or MicroRIE models — which share the same Nexia platform but with full Bluetooth connectivity — would serve you significantly better, even if they are slightly more visible. Similarly, if your hearing loss extends into the profound range beyond 110 dB HL, this model's fitting ceiling means it would not be the appropriate choice; a high-power BTE should be discussed with the audiologist instead.

Users with very narrow or unusually shaped ear canals may find that ITC shell fabrication is not feasible; the HearClear audiologist will assess canal anatomy during the impression appointment and can redirect to an appropriate alternative if needed.

Fitting, Aftercare & Warranty at HearClear

Because the Nexia 5 ITC is a custom product, the fitting process is more involved than a standard over-the-counter or even RIC fitting. At HearClear, the journey begins with a free comprehensive hearing test conducted by a qualified audiologist, which establishes your audiogram across the key frequencies. If the Nexia 5 ITC is determined to be an appropriate match, an ear impression is taken during the same or a subsequent appointment. This impression is the physical mould from which your custom shell is manufactured.

Once the shell returns from fabrication — typically within one to two weeks — the audiologist programs the device to your audiogram using ReSound's fitting software, incorporating real-ear measurements where the clinic's equipment permits. The goal is to ensure that amplification at each frequency matches the prescribed target accurately rather than relying on generic fitting defaults. First-fit programming is rarely the final word: the standard protocol includes follow-up visits during the initial adaptation period to refine gain settings, manage any feedback issues, and address comfort concerns with the shell fit.

ReSound Nexia 5 ITC vs Alternatives

ReSound Nexia 5 ITC vs ReSound Nexia 5 CIC

The Nexia 5 CIC sits at ₹1,30,995 — approximately ₹19,000 less than the ITC — and occupies an even deeper position in the canal for greater invisibility. However, the CIC is typically non-rechargeable and uses a size 10 battery, making the ITC the better choice for users who prioritise rechargeable convenience alongside discretion.

ReSound Nexia 5 ITC vs ReSound Nexia 5 IIC

At ₹1,30,995, the Nexia 5 IIC is the most invisible option in the family, sitting completely within the second bend of the ear canal and remaining invisible to casual observers. It trades rechargeable capability and fitting range for maximum concealment, making the ITC the stronger choice for users who want rechargeable operation alongside a discreet profile.

ReSound Nexia 5 ITC vs ReSound Nexia 560S MicroRIE

Priced at ₹1,46,995, the Nexia 560S MicroRIE is a miniature behind-the-ear RIC device with full Bluetooth connectivity and smartphone app control — features the ITC cannot offer. Users who need to stream calls or audio directly to their hearing aids should seriously consider the MicroRIE despite its slightly more visible form factor.

ReSound Nexia 5 ITC vs ReSound Nexia 561 RIE

The Nexia 561 RIE at ₹1,30,995 is a receiver-in-ear instrument with the Nexia platform and, like other Nexia RIC models, offers connectivity options absent from the ITC. It is priced ₹19,000 lower, making it a compelling alternative for users whose priority is connectivity and versatility over canal-fit discretion.
